New Voyah Dreamer Debuts with Huawei’s Qiankun Intelligent Driving and HarmonyOS Cockpit
On February 19th, Voyah Auto unveiled two new versions of its Voyah Dreamer: the All-Wheel Drive Excellence Qiankun Edition and the All-Wheel Drive Prestige Qiankun Edition. The AWD Excellence Qiankun Edition PHEV is priced at RMB 359,900 ($49,400), while the EV version is priced at RMB 379,900 ($52,200). The AWD Prestige Qiankun Edition PHEV is priced at RMB 389,900 ($53,600), and the EV version is priced at RMB 409,900 ($56,300). Both models come equipped with Huawei’s Qiankun Intelligent Driving ADS 3.0 and HarmonyOS cockpit. Voyah CEO Lu Fang revealed that all Voyah models will be equipped with Huawei’s Qiankun Intelligent Driving and HarmonyOS cockpit, with full implementation expected by the end of this year.
2025 BYD Denza N7 Launches with a Starting Price of RMB 259,800
On the evening of February 18th, the 2025 BYD Denza N7 officially hit the market. The new model offers three variants, with prices ranging from RMB 259,800 ($35,700) to RMB 289,800 ($39,800). The entire lineup comes standard with the “God’s Eye” advanced intelligent driving assistance system, which enables features such as automatic parking, adaptive cruise control, lane-keeping, and automatic lane change, providing users with a safer and more convenient driving experience. Additionally, the vehicle is equipped with the Yunnian-A intelligent chassis system, which enhances ride stability and comfort by intelligently adjusting suspension height and damping.
Huawei’s Model Training and Vehicle Control Patent Published, with AI Applications
According to Tianyancha App, Huawei Technologies Co., Ltd. published a patent titled “Model Training Method, Vehicle Control Method, and Related Devices” on February 18th. The abstract indicates that the patent involves a model training method, vehicle control method, and related devices, which can be applied in the field of artificial intelligence.
Jiangsu Aims to Build Over 100 Hydrogen Refueling Stations and Promote Over 10,000 Fuel Cell Vehicles by 2030
The Jiangsu Provincial Development and Reform Commission recently released the “Jiangsu Province Action Plan for Promoting High-Quality Development of the Hydrogen Industry (2025-2030).” The overall goal is to establish a clean, low-carbon, safe, and efficient hydrogen supply and application system by 2030. Jiangsu plans to build over 100 hydrogen refueling stations and promote more than 10,000 fuel cell vehicles, positioning itself as a leading region in hydrogen industry innovation, high-end equipment manufacturing, and diverse application scenarios.
